1. Compleat Lexical Tutor:  http://www.lextutor.ca/

How can we learn vocabulary? It is very difficult to answer the question because there are so many ways to learn vocabulary.  Perhaps only thing we can be sure of is repetition(practice or recycling). According to Keith Folse(2004), learners should be given opportunities to exposure new words various ways(in various contexts), so that the words will be stored from short-term to long-term memory. And Tom Cobb(1999) suggested that if learners exposure words in a variety of contexts, they can keep and recall them easily. These are basic concept of this tool.

The Compleat Lexical Tutor is an online based interactive tool for learning vocabulary in a variety of contexts. It is divided into three sections: learners, researchers, teachers. It gives both students and teachers a lot of opportunities to learn and teach most frequently used words and analyze the words in variety of contexts. Teachers can generate activities in teacher's section, and students can self study in learners section. Especially, researchers' section is very useful. It allows to analyze the high frequency words and teachers can refer to them and make proper classroom materials.  The online Concordancer allows students to search a variety of corpora for correct language use in authentic texts. 2. The Corpus of Contemporary American English: http://corpus.byu.edu/coca/

The second site is 'The Corpus of Contemporary American English(COCA)'. It is the largest freely-available corpus of American English. And it is easy to use and understand.


 



The corpus  has very different divisions like fiction, popular magazines, newspapers, and academic texts. It contains more than 450 million words of text and it is updated rugulary. Thus we can search current(contemporary) and high frequency words. And teachers can cross check(analyze) between spoken and written use of language and so on. Teachers can compare, anlyze them and develop some teaching points like descriptive grammar. Teachers also can contrast and compare the collocates of two related words, to determine the difference in meaning or use between these words. Teachers can find numerous synonyms words, compare their frequency in different contexts, and can easily create their own words lists.

 This podcast is a story about Education system in America. As I mentioned above Ken Robinson is a professional in Education feld. He has given a lot of informative and good lectures. Thus his speeches have high quality and deliver powerful messages.

He described the education system in Ameria as death valley that is dry and looks dead due to lack of rain. However, in 2004, it rained heavily there and after a few months life was back to the valley.  Ken compared this valley to schools. He said that education is learning, organic system and something about human, so if schools give students the ideal conditions, students will survive. He emphasized the importance of the social, human, and artistic capital in learning. And he focused on individualized teaching and learning(engaging creativity), continuous professional development for teachers, and school level control(not goverment or state level control).

 2) Your thoughts about how the Synchronous CMC tool and the Asynchronous CMC tool could support learning and the development of language skills.  Are there any similarities and differences in how they could support language learning?
 
I think that CMC(Computer-Mediated Communication) is absolutely indispensable to the Education nowdays. And its influnce is becoming more powerful. Both these tools have a vital influence on English Education. These tools help teachers create and provide quality classroom materials. At the same time students can use these materials and devleop their learning skills.
There are some similarities between these tools. They have positive effects on students' language skills. Using CMC tools in classroom encourage students to participate in class more actively. They make classroom atmosphere more comfortable. Thus they can lower the students' affective filter. Students can learn and exposure their target language more comfortably(Perez, 2003).
 
However, there are some differences between Synchronous CMC tool and the Asynchronous CMC tool. First of all, synchronous tools can real-time communication. And participants share and co-work ideas or classes in different place but same time. On the other hand,  asynchronous tool can participate and share their ideas or classes in different time and different places. Second, synchronous tools relatively tend to focus on coveying message and meaning. Thus students can develop fluency about their target language. However, asynchronous tools relatively tend to  focus on accuracy.
